Mass. patient hijacks ambulance, police say

WCVB-TV

SPRINGFIELD, Mass. — Authorities said a patient being taken by ambulance to the hospital hijacked the vehicle and led police on a chase before crashing.

Police said the incident began at about 9:30 p.m. on Sunday when West Springfield emergency medical technicians were taking the man to Mercy Medical Center.

But the patient, identified by police as 49-year-old James Williams, allegedly began beating the EMTs, who jumped out of the vehicle.
